This mornings labours were limited to "Things I can make in the 3 jaw chuck." I wanted to make the muffler from brass, but decided to make it from aluminum, because of the weight savings. The weight wouldn't matter if it screwed straight into the cylinder head, but it doesn't. It screws into a 90 degree elbow which is screwed into the cylinder head, and I am afraid that the weight of a brass muffler would make the 90 degree elbow turn and hang down at some lop-sided angle. I chased down a very short stub of 660 bronze which was left over from something and made the top rocker pin and retainer, as well as the bottom rocker pin from the bronze. I am running out of things to build that will keep me away from the valve train. The ignition cam is made and installed, so all I have really left to do is make up the two 90 degree brass elbows and the oil cup.

As often happens, when I first design something from scratch, if I don't have a  clear vision of what is involved in making a part, my imagination runs a bit wild. Then as I work my way thru the build, reality sets in. Such is the case with the cylinder oiler. It started life as a somewhat fanciful "add-on" oil reservoir. Although I could actually build it as "first designed", there is really no provision for keeping it in place on the cylinder. if I used any kind of Loctite to "glue" it in place, then I would never be able to remove the waterjacket if I had to, because of the small tube at the bottom of the oiler that fits into a hole on the top of the cylinder. So--Today I redesigned it as a "bolt on" It can be attached to the front of the waterjacket with two #4 s.s. bolts. I have a length of 1/16" o.d. x 1/32" i.d brass tubing that I bought a few years ago for a carburetor experiment. I will Loctite this tube into a hole in the redesigned oil cup. With this change, it both simplifies the machining of the oil cup, and it is also removeable by removing the two #4 bolts and lifting it straight up away from the cylinder.

Nothing much really accomplished today, as I spent the day working in a factory across town designing spinforming lathes. However--When I got home this afternoon I did one bit of machining that is a bit interesting. I have decided that both of the 90 degree elbows that thread into the cylinder head are going to need locknuts to keep them from "drooping" due to the weight of the carburetor and exhaust. The external threads on both elbows is 5/16" diameter, but a regular 5/16" nut (as seen setting between the two elbows) looked to big and clunky.--So, I took a pair of 1/4" hex nuts, ran a 1/4" drill thru them, and tapped them out to 5/15" u.n.c. Then I set them up in the lathe, and thinned them down to 0.150" thick. The result is a size more pleasing to the eye, and will require a smaller "spot face" on the side of the cylinder where they screw into.

Tonight we have an oil cup. Granted, it won't hold much more than a teaspoon full of oil, but I don't plan on doing any long haul trucking with this engine. The only reason I'm putting an oil cup on at all is that I hope to power this engine with propane. If I used my normal gas/oil mix, it wouldn't even need an oil cup. The oil-cup is just setting in place right now, without the 1/16" o.d. x 1/32" i.d. tube Loctited into it. I will wait until I have tapped the waterjacket and bolted it into place before I drill the oil hole in the top of the cylinder and Loctite the tube into the oil cup.

This next part is going to be--Ahhh--interesting. It is one of those multi purpose items that does 2 or 3 jobs. First and foremost, it provides a set of guides for the lifters to ride in. It also provides a place for the rocker arms to pivot. It acts as a "bolster" to lend some strength to the cylinder head plate which has a large "window" carved into it to access the cams which operate the valves. It could have been built from aluminum with bronze lifter guides pressed into place, but I opted for bronze because it adds some contrast to the mostly aluminum engine, and doesn't need any inserts in it for lifter guides.

This has been a somewhat  hither-thither morning. I made and installed two brass valve cages, dealt with a roofing contractor, and helped good wife sort out a ton of stuff in my garage as she prepares for a Parkinsons Charity yard-sale. The diameter of the valve cages are such that they can't be pressed into place with fingers alone, but slide in very smoothly when coated with #638 Loctite and pressed in with my 1 ton arbor press. I have sorted thru my box of springs and found the spring that will keep my valves in the closed position. The slight recess in the top of the valve cages contains the bottom 0.050" of spring so that it can't slide over and rub on the valves when they are installed.
